C语言第五章作业
1.输入一个数 输出本身与后10位数字。
# include <stdio.h>
# include <stdio.h>
int main (void)
{
int a;
int b = 0 ;
scanf ( "%d", &a ) ;
while ( b++ <= 10)
{
printf ( "%d\n", a++ ) ;
}
return 0 ;
}
2.将天数转换为 周数 和 天数
3.打印立方,直到输入非正数停止。
4. 分钟 转化为小时和分钟
2.将天数转换为 周数 和 天数
# include <stdio.h>
# define E 7
int main (void)
{
long a = 1 ;
int b , c;
while ( a > 0 )
{
scanf("%ld",&a);
b = a / 7 ;// 转换 天数 为 周 。
c = a % 7 ;// 转换 多余 天数 。
printf ( " %ld 周 %ld 天 。\n " , b , c ) ;
}
return 0 ;
} 3.打印立方,直到输入非正数停止。
# include <stdio.h>
float lf ( float d );
int main (void)
{
float a , b ;
scanf ( "%f", &a ) ;
lf(a);
printf ( "%f \n" , lf(a) ) ;
return 0 ;
}
float lf ( float d )
{
float y , z ;
z = d * 3 ;
return z ;
} 4. 分钟 转化为小时和分钟
# include <stdio.h>
# define E 60
int main (void)
{
int a = 1 , b , c ;
while ( a > 0 )// a > 0 就进入循环。
{
scanf ( "%d", &a ); // 输入 XX 分钟
b = a / E ;// 转换小时数
c = a % E ;// 转换分钟数
printf ( "%d小时%d分钟。 \n", b , c ) ;
//输出 XX 小时 XX 分钟
}
return 0 ;
}
浙公网安备 33010602011771号